A pitch as we like it. Everything included, toilet, shower, electricity, supply and disposal, restaurant and bread roll service (OK, for almost 80 pitches in the summer there is little plumbing). And the area does the rest. Cozy town with all kinds of restaurants, small shops, and all of this surrounded by the mountains of the northern Harz, which in turn invite you to go hiking or cycling. And if you also want to visit other places from here by public transport, the parking fee of 17.50 euros includes the tourist tax, which entitles you to use public transport free of charge (note the section from the parking space receipt against the bus ticket in the tourist exchange information). And despite the proximity to the B4, it was relatively quiet. One can argue here, which makes more noise, the traffic or the racket. Neither of them bothered us.
